As the AI Operations Lead, your job will be to help Descript transition the way we are structured and work at Descript as if the current and forthcoming set of AI tools were available to us from day one.
What you’ll do
Operational diagnostics & roadmap
– Embed deeply with functions to map workflows, latency points, and resource spend, and identify opportunities for AI to help us move faster and leaner. AI‑driven process design
– Prototype and deploy agentic workflows (e.g., agent‑built content generation, n8n‑orchestrated campaign ops, FP&A scenario modeling) that compress cycle time and improve output quality. Organizational design & change management
– Recommend structure, skill mix, and tooling that maximize velocity and clarity. Thought leadership & enablement
– Serve as internal evangelist for AI adoption; stay ahead of emerging agent frameworks and best practices in vibecoding, n8n, and similar toolchains; run workshops and create reusable playbooks. Strategic projects
– Lead high‑leverage initiatives for the CEO that require analytical rigor and cross‑functional orchestration. About you
2+ years in strategy consulting, operations, product management, or biz‑ops within high‑growth SaaS; track record of driving tech‑enabled operating‑model shifts. Hands‑on builder with modern AI tooling: LLMs, chatbots, vibecoding stacks, agent frameworks, vector DBs, n8n or similar workflow orchestrators; comfortable writing prompts and low‑code automations.
Nice to have: Prior product management experience and strong product sense.
Systems thinker who can zoom from 30,000‑foot strategy to command‑line granularity. Credible influencer who balances candor with empathy; willing to challenge the status quo. What success looks like
